Dodgers Admit ‘Everything’ On Table for Shohei Ohtani’s Role In Games 6-7

Summary

The Los Angeles Dodgers are exploring all options to win against the Toronto Blue Jays in the World Series. They are considering using Shohei Ohtani as a pitcher from the bullpen in the upcoming games to improve their chances.

Key Facts

  • The Dodgers are currently behind in the World Series against the Toronto Blue Jays, with the series standing at 3-2.
  • Yoshinobu Yamamoto is scheduled to pitch for the Dodgers in Game 6.
  • If a Game 7 is needed, Tyler Glasnow is set to pitch for the Dodgers.
  • Shohei Ohtani might be used as a relief pitcher, even though he's not scheduled to start either game.
  • Using Ohtani from the bullpen requires consideration due to rules about his role as a designated hitter.
  • Ohtani has previous experience playing in the outfield and has closed games in the World Baseball Classic.
  • The Dodgers are open to various strategies, including using Ohtani as a closer or in the outfield, to maintain his batting presence.
